Yield : 3 burgers
Ingredients
-
1 egg, beaten1 tablespoon minced garlic¼ teaspoon salt1 (4.5 ounce) can sliced mushrooms, drained1 pound ground beef
Directions
-
Preheat an outdoor grill for medium-high heat and lightly oil the grate.Mix egg, garlic, salt, and mushrooms in a bowl. Add ground beef and mix until combined; divide into three patties.Cook on the preheated grill until the burgers are cooked to your desired degree of doneness, 5 to 7 minutes per side for well done. An instant-read thermometer inserted into the center should read 160 degrees F (70 degrees C).
